Beyond Limits: “The Three Gorges Dam Above Earth” Project Unveiled by China
The Three Gorges Dam Above Earth project is a visionary initiative by China that aims to build massive power stations in outer space using super-heavy … Read more
The Three Gorges Dam Above Earth project is a visionary initiative by China that aims to build massive power stations in outer space using super-heavy … Read more
The Minister of Transport of Tanzania has revealed Tanzania’s Northern Railway Line Upgrade plans. This comes in a bid to reduce the traffic congestion that … Read more
Updated September 22, 2025- The Riyadh is the world’s longest driverless train network. The project official commenced operations in January 5 2025. The project is … Read more
NTPC Renewable Energy Ltd which is a wholly owned subsidiary of NTPC Green Energy Ltd, has become the successful bidder in a e-reverse auction. This … Read more
The China-based company State Power Investment Corp is set to commence the construction of its alumina plant this year in Guinea. This facility will be … Read more
In a recent milestone for the Suez Wind power plant, Acwa Power which is a leading developer and operator for power generation projects, has secured … Read more